Abstract

The present invention provides a kind of wearable device anti-theft system and method, and wearable device anti-theft system includes:Formula device is dressed, there is the first wireless module and first processing module;And portable electronic device, with the second wireless module, Second processing module, locating module or dynamic sensing module, second wireless module with the first wireless module to establish wireless link, and Second processing module is detecting the received signal strength indicator of wireless link;Wherein, when received signal strength indicator is less than signal strength preset value, start locating module or dynamic sensing module to calculate the displacement distance of portable electronic device, and judge whether startup alert mode according to displacement distance.

Background technology
Modern increasingly payes attention to the quality of life and the health of body, and many wearable physiology detection apparatus are such as:Intelligence Intelligent wrist-watch, Intelligent bracelet etc. are also favored by consumer gradually.By wisdom wrist-watch, Intelligent bracelet, user can accurately survey Measure and record the course etc. of movement or daily life.
When using wisdom wrist-watch or Intelligent bracelet, the application program (such as APP) of computer or smart mobile phone can be passed through first Personal account is established, and in inputting the information such as gender, age, height, weight in personal account, wisdom wrist-watch or intelligence can be passed through Energy bracelet calculates and records run duration, distance, calorie consumption, walking quantity and sleep quality etc..Application can also be passed through Program setting moves and sleep target, scheduling campaign or fails to reach preset standard, wisdom wrist-watch or intelligence if having no basis Energy bracelet can be prompted suitably.
Meanwhile user also can by the wireless modes such as bluetooth (Bluetooth) or Wi-Fi be stored in wisdom wrist-watch or Data, record or the course of movement or sleep in Intelligent bracelet are transmitted among computer or smart mobile phone.
However, when user is when using wisdom wrist-watch, Intelligent bracelet, smart mobile phone need to be carried simultaneously or individual digital helps Portable electronic devices such as (PDA) are managed, to facilitate the systematic parameter by Radio Link Setup sports watch or motion bracelet.But The portable electronic devices such as smart mobile phone or personal digital assistant would generally be placed in pocket or knapsack by people, in outdoor moving Or when movement, probably due to it is careless and inadvertent for the moment, and somewhere losing portable electronic device.Though current wisdom hand Table or Intelligent bracelet are typically provided with anti-lost or burglary-resisting system, if Taiwan Patent is announced in No. TWI452542, that is, propose one Anti-theft monitoring system of the kind with wireless radio-frequency emission unit and less radio-frequency receiving unit, in the system of the prior art, Generated normal current potential or abnormal potential when signal can be received by less radio-frequency receiving unit, judge whether to start antitheft prison Control pattern.Or as Chinese patent discloses in No. CN105993162A, propose a kind of to detect intelligence with infrared ray or distance-sensor The anti-lost system of energy bracelet and portable electronic device distance.
If but generated current potential is easy as basis for estimation portable when receiving signal using less radio-frequency receiving unit When electronic device is transmitted data, the malfunction of antitheft/alert mode is caused because of the variation of current potential.On the other hand, with red Outside line or distance-sensor detection Intelligent bracelet and portable electronic device apart from when, then be easy by barrier or environmental factor And the mistake for causing distance to calculate, it may also lead to the malfunction of antitheft/alert mode and portable electronic device is caused to use The puzzlement of person.
Therefore the malfunction of antitheft/alert mode of portable electronic device how is avoided, and effectively assisting user is sought It returns it and loses portable electronic device, for the technical task of the invention to be solved.

Specific implementation mode
Advantages of the present invention and feature and reach its method will be carried out with reference to exemplary embodiments and attached drawing it is more detailed It describes and is easier to understand.However, the present invention can realize and in different forms not it is understood that being only limitted to set forth herein Embodiment.On the contrary, for skilled artisan, these embodiments provided will make the disclosure more thorough With comprehensively and completely convey scope of the invention.
First, it please refers to Fig.1 shown in A, Figure 1A is the wearable device anti-theft system of first embodiment of the invention, described Wearable device anti-theft system includes:Dress formula device 10 and portable electronic device 20, wearing formula device of the present invention 10 can be:Wrist-watch or Intelligent bracelet etc.;Portable electronic device 20 can be:Laptop, tablet, personal digital assistant, intelligence It can mobile phone or game machine etc..Wearing formula device 10 is internally provided with:First wireless module 101, first processing module 102 and One energy storage module 103;Portable electronic device 20 is internally provided with::Second wireless module 201, Second processing module 202, Two energy storage modules 203 and locating module 204, wherein the first wireless module 101 can be with the second wireless module 201::High frequency Be wirelessly transferred (Radio Frequency, RF) module, bluetooth wireless transmission module, group bee (ZigBee) wireless transport module or Wi-Fi wireless transport modules;First processing module 102 is a kind of microcontroller with Second processing module 202 (Microcontroller Unit,MCU);First energy storage module 103 can be with the second energy storage module 203::Carbon zinc battery, alkali Property battery, Ni-MH battery, nickel-cadmium cell or lithium battery;Locating module 204 can be::Global location (Global Positioning System, GPS) module, bluetooth locating module, Wi-Fi locating modules or GPRS/CDMA locating modules, In, locating module 204 is for (such as between 3~20 seconds) in preset time, according to the sequence of time shaft, when generation is multiple to be had Between the location information that marks.
First, wearing formula device 10 can be wireless by the first wireless module 101 and second in portable electronic device 20 Module 201 is established wireless link and is matched, and transmits by wireless link and receive signal;First energy storage module 103 is used Information about power to provide electric power and the first energy storage module 103 when wearing formula device 10 operates can be sent to by wireless link Portable electronic device 20;First processing module 102 is detecting the received signal strength indicator (Received of wireless link Signal Strength Indicator, RSSI) while judging whether the value of received signal strength indicator is pre- less than signal strength If value.
Please continue to refer to Figure 1A, portable electronic device 20 passes through in the second wireless module 201 and wearing formula device 10 First wireless module 101 establishes wireless link to be matched, and transmits by the wireless connection and receive signal.User can It is set using portable electronic device 20:Signal strength preset value, apart from preset value, network cloud end spaces position/network address, urgent The systematic parameters such as contact man's telephone number.Wherein, preset signal strength preset value is -100dbm, but user can be according to need Ask or the first wireless module 101 and the second wireless module 201 application type adjustment signal strength preset value;Second energy storage module 203 can be by wireless to provide the information about power of electric power and the second energy storage module 203 when portable electronic device 20 operates Connection is sent to wearing formula device 10;Locating module 204 to detect and according to time shaft sequence generate portable electronic device 20 location information;Second processing module 202 is wireless between the first wireless module 101 and the second wireless module 201 to detect The received signal strength indicator of connection, and judge whether the value of received signal strength indicator is less than signal strength preset value.When connecing When receiving the value of signal strength instruction less than signal strength preset value, portable electronic device 20 then locks and stops portable immediately The operating function of the power button (being not shown in the drawing) of electronic device 20.(not in locking 20 power button of portable electronic device It is shown in figure) while, portable electronic device 20 generates first position information by locating module 204, and according to time shaft Sequentially, in preset time (such as:Between 3~20 seconds) second position information is generated, Second processing module 202 is then according to first Location information and second position information calculate displacement distance of the portable electronic device 20 in preset time, while judging to move Distance whether be more than apart from preset value, wherein it is preset apart from preset value between 3~5 meters, but user can according to need Ask adjustment apart from preset value.
When the displacement distance of portable electronic device 20 is more than apart from preset value, portable electronic device 20 opens at this time Dynamic alert mode.Under alert mode, portable electronic device 20 passes through built-in display module (being not shown in the drawing) or sound Module (being not shown in the drawing) generates information warning to notify/alert pickup or steal the unknown personage of portable electronic device 20. On the other hand, Second processing module 202 then transmits information warning, first position information or second by the second wireless module 201 Location information is to wearing formula device 10, when wearing formula device 10 receives information warning, first position information or second confidence After breath, then vibration prompting is carried out with built-in shock module (being not shown in the drawing), or figure (is not illustrated in built-in display module In), sound module (being not shown in the drawing) show the information such as first position information, second position information or information warning, allow use Person learns that portable electronic device 20 may have been lost.
And the portable electronic device 20 under alert mode running also (is not illustrated in using built-in image acquisition module In figure) capture environmental images or ambient sound captured with sound module (being not shown in the drawing), and by the environmental images captured or Ambient sound is uploaded to the preset network cloud end spaces of user by the second wireless module 201, when user uses other electricity When sub-device reads environmental images or ambient sound in network cloud end spaces, you can just by environmental images or ambient sound conjecture The position that portable electronic apparatus 20 may be lost.In addition portable electronic device 20 can will also be warned by the second wireless module 201 Show that the information such as information, first position information or second position information are sent among the mobile phone of emergency contact.
Please continue to refer to Figure 1B, Figure 1B is the wearable device anti-theft system of second embodiment of the invention.In Figure 1B, wear Wear the first wireless module 101, first processing module 102, the first energy storage module 103 and the portable electronic dress in formula device 10 The second wireless module 201, Second processing module 202, the second energy storage module 203 set in 20 are identical as the explanation of Figure 1A, herein Just it repeats no more.Only, with Figure 1A the difference is that wearing formula device 10 includes the first locating module 104;Portable electronic fills It includes the second locating module 205 to set 20.Wherein, the first locating module 104 and the second locating module 205 can be:Global location mould Block, bluetooth locating module, Wi-Fi locating modules or GPRS/CDMA locating modules.When the first wireless module 101 and second is wireless The received signal strength indicator of 201 wireless links of module be less than signal strength preset value when, in preset time (such as:3~ Between 20 seconds), the first locating module 104 for dressing formula device 10 generates multiple wearable setting positions according to the sequence of time shaft Information, and the second locating module 205 of portable electronic device 20 is also multiple portable according to the generation of the sequence of time shaft simultaneously Electronic device location information.First processing module 102 is passed multiple wearable device location informations by the first wireless module 101 It send into portable electronic device 20, then, Second processing module 202 is then according to received multiple wearable setting positions Information and multiple portable electronic device positional information calculation portable electronic devices 20 in preset time (such as:3~20 Second between) displacement distance, and judge displacement distance whether be more than apart from preset value.Wherein, it is preset apart from preset value between Between 13~20 meters, but user can adjust according to demand apart from preset value.
If the displacement distance of portable electronic device 20 is more than apart from preset value, portable electronic device 20 starts police Show pattern.Second processing module 202 then transmits information warning or multiple portable electronic device positions by the second wireless module 201 Confidence is ceased to wearing formula device 10, and wearing formula device 10 is believed in receiving information warning or multiple portable electronic device positions After breath, then vibration prompting is carried out with built-in shock module (being not shown in the drawing), or figure (is not illustrated in built-in display module In), sound module (being not shown in the drawing) show information warning, the information such as multiple portable electronic device location informations, allow use Person learns that portable electronic device 20 may have been lost.And portable electronic device 20 will also through the second wireless module 201 Information warning and multiple portable electronic device location informations are sent among the mobile phone of emergency contact.
Please continue to refer to Fig. 1 C, Fig. 1 C are the wearable device anti-theft system of third embodiment of the invention.In Fig. 1 C, wear Wear the first wireless module 101, first processing module 102, the first energy storage module 103 and the portable electronic dress in formula device 10 The second wireless module 201, Second processing module 202, the second energy storage module 203 set in 20 are identical as the explanation of Figure 1A, herein Just it repeats no more.Only, with Figure 1A the difference is that, portable electronic device 20 includes dynamic sensing module 206, wherein dynamic State sensing module 206 can be:Gravity sensing module (G-sensor) or gyroscope (Gyro Meter).When the first wireless module 101 and second received signal strength indicator of wireless link between wireless module 201 when being less than signal strength preset value, portable electric Sub-device 20 then starts dynamic sensing module 206, and detects portable electronic device 20 in default by dynamic sensing module 206 In time (such as:Between 3~20 seconds) displacement distance.Second processing module 202 then judges the shifting of portable electronic device 20 Whether dynamic distance is more than apart from preset value.Wherein, it is preset apart from preset value between 3~5 meters, but user can be according to It is adjusted apart from preset value according to demand.If the displacement distance of portable electronic device 20 is more than apart from preset value, portable electronic Device 20 starts alert mode.Second processing module 202 then transmits information warning to wearable by the second wireless module 201 Device 10, wearing formula device 10 carry out vibration prompting after receiving warning, with built-in shock module (being not shown in the drawing), or Information warning is shown with built-in display module (being not shown in the drawing), sound module (being not shown in the drawing), allows user to learn portable Formula electronic device 20 may have been lost.In addition portable electronic device 20 also through the second wireless module 201 by information warning It is sent in the mobile phone of emergency contact.
Also referring to Figure 1A~1C and Fig. 2, Fig. 2 is the flow of wearable device anti-theft system startup provided by the present invention Figure.First, wireless link (step S100) is established between wearing formula device 10 and portable electronic device 20, in step S100 In, user, which operates portable electronic device 20, makes it establish wireless link with wearing formula device 10 to match, and utilizes Portable electronic device 20 is set:Signal strength preset value, apart from preset value, network cloud end spaces position/network address, emergency interconnection The systematic parameters such as people's telephone number.Then, whether the received signal strength indicator of the detection of Second processing module 202 wireless link is small In signal strength preset value (step S101), in step S101, signal strength preset value is -100dbm or between -73~- Between 68dbm.In step S101, if received signal strength indicator is more than signal strength preset value, further detect whether The power button (step S102) for pressing portable electronic device 20, in step S102, if being judged as YES, then it represents that portable The power button of electronic device 20 has been pressed, then closes portable electronic device 20 (step S103);If being judged as NO, table Show that the power button of portable electronic device 20 is not pressed, then retracts and continue to execute step S101.
In step S101, if received signal strength indicator is less than signal strength preset value, stop portable electronic dress The operating function (step S104) for setting 20 power button, in step S104, since the power supply of portable electronic device 20 is pressed Key has been locked, therefore the action that portable electronic device 20 can not shut down.Then, Second processing module 202 detects just Whether the displacement distance of portable electronic apparatus 20 is more than apart from preset value (step S105), in step S105, second processing mould Block 202 can utilize locating module (such as:Locating module 204, the first locating module 104, the second locating module 205) according to the time Location information caused by axis sequence calculates the displacement distance of portable electronic device 20, or is examined using dynamic sensing module 206 Survey the displacement distance of portable electronic device 20, wherein apart from preset value between 3~5 meters or between 13~20 meters.
In step S105, if the displacement distance of portable electronic device 20 is less than apart from preset value, retracts and continue to hold Row step S101;If the displacement distance of portable electronic device 20 is more than apart from preset value, start alert mode (step S106), in step S106, the portable electronic device 20 under alert mode running can be by built-in display module (not Be shown in figure) or sound module (being not shown in the drawing) generate information warning with notify/alert pickup or steal portable electronic dress 20 unknown personage is set, and achievees the effect that warning or deterrent.On the other hand, Second processing module 202 is then wireless by second Module 201 transmit information warning, portable electronic device 20 location information to wearing formula device 10, when wearing formula device 10 in After the location information for receiving information warning, portable electronic device 20, then with built-in shock module (being not shown in the drawing) into Row vibration prompting, or portable electronic is shown with built-in display module (being not shown in the drawing), sound module (being not shown in the drawing) The information such as the location information or information warning of device 20 allow user to learn that portable electronic device 20 may have been lost.It connects , portable electronic device 20 also further utilize built-in image acquisition module (being not shown in the drawing) capture environmental images or with Sound module (being not shown in the drawing) captures ambient sound, and the environmental images captured or ambient sound are passed through the second wireless mould Block 201 is uploaded to the preset network cloud end spaces of user, when user reads network cloud end spaces using other electronic devices In environmental images or when ambient sound, you can may be lost by environmental images or ambient sound conjecture portable electronic device 20 Position.In addition portable electronic device 20 also can be by the second wireless module 201 by information warning, portable electronic device 20 The information such as location information be sent among the mobile phone of emergency contact.
In Figure 1A~1C, though it proposes to move with locating module or dynamic sensing module detection portable electronic device 20 respectively The embodiment of dynamic distance, but in practical application, portable electronic device can include locating module and dynamic sensing mould simultaneously Block, and not only to be limited with one of locating module or dynamic sensing module person.
Compared to the prior art, the present invention is believed by dressing the reception of wireless link between formula device and portable electronic device The moving distance data of number intensity designation date and portable electronic device confirms whether portable electronic device has lost, Therefore it can effectively avoid the malfunction of alert mode.In addition, the portable electronic device lost is after starting alert mode, except can lead to Cross wireless module transmission information warning, outside location information to the mobile phone of wearing formula device and emergency contact, it also can will be portable The environmental images or ambient sound of electronic device local environment are uploaded to the preset network cloud end spaces of user, and greatly carry Risen portable electronic device recovers rate;Therefore the creation of a present invention actually great industrial value.
